SummaryThe Maintenance Technician is responsible for the repair, preventative maintenance, and upkeep of production equipment, including hydraulic, pneumatic, and electrical machinery. This role also involves the training of department technicians in company policies, procedures, and SOPs. Additionally, the technician will assist with facilities maintenance as needed.
Essential FunctionsRepair and maintain mechanical, hydraulic, pneumatic, and electrical manufacturing equipment, including PLC-controlled machines.
Perform troubleshooting, preventive maintenance, and equipment improvements.
Work from blueprints and schematics to repair machinery and assist in general labor as needed.
Maintain and improve existing equipment and contribute to the design and fabrication of new machinery.
Troubleshoot machine motor control panels (familiarity with 230v-480v 3-phase systems required).
Operate forklifts and scissor lifts to move machines and conduct high-level maintenance.
Conduct maintenance around hydraulic presses in a manufacturing environment.
Ensure compliance with safety standards and maintain clean, organized work spaces.
Perform other duties as assigned.
